What Exactly is a Normal Heart Rate?

A normal heart rate refers to the number of times your heart beats per minute (bpm) while your body is at rest. This is commonly known as the Resting Heart Rate (RHR). For a healthy adult, a typical resting heart rate ranges between 60 and 100 beats per minute. However, "normal" can be a subjective term because heart rates vary significantly based on individual factors such as age, fitness level, and overall health.

Interestingly, a lower resting heart rate often implies more efficient heart function and better cardiovascular fitness. For example, a well-trained athlete might have a resting heart rate as low as 40 to 60 beats per minute. This is because their heart muscle is stronger and can pump a greater volume of blood with each contraction, meaning it doesn't have to beat as frequently to provide the body with oxygen.

Normal Heart Rate by Age

The heart rate changes significantly as we grow. Children generally have higher heart rates than adults because their bodies are growing rapidly and their hearts are smaller. Here is a general breakdown of normal resting heart rates by age group:

  • Newborns (0 to 1 month): 70 to 190 bpm
  • Infants (1 to 11 months): 80 to 160 bpm
  • Children (1 to 2 years): 80 to 130 bpm
  • Children (3 to 4 years): 80 to 120 bpm
  • Children (5 to 6 years): 75 to 115 bpm
  • Children (7 to 9 years): 70 to 110 bpm
  • Children (10 years and older) and Adults: 60 to 100 bpm
  • Athletes: 40 to 60 bpm

How to Calculate Your Heart Rate Manually

While modern technology like smartwatches and fitness trackers has made monitoring your heart rate easier than ever, knowing how to do it manually is a valuable skill. It requires no equipment and can be done anywhere at any time. To get the most accurate resting heart rate, it is best to check it first thing in the morning before getting out of bed or after sitting quietly for at least 10 minutes.

Step-by-Step Guide to Measuring Pulse at the Wrist

The most common place to feel a pulse is at the radial artery on the wrist. Follow these steps:

  • Turn one hand over so the palm is facing up.
  • Place the tips of your index and middle fingers of the other hand on your wrist, about an inch below the base of your thumb.
  • Press lightly until you feel the rhythmic "thump" of your pulse. Avoid using your thumb, as it has a pulse of its own that can confuse the count.
  • Using a watch or a timer, count the number of beats you feel in 60 seconds. Alternatively, you can count for 15 seconds and multiply the result by four, or count for 30 seconds and multiply by two.

Checking the Carotid Pulse

If you have trouble finding a pulse at your wrist, you can check your neck, where the carotid artery is located. To do this, place your index and middle fingers on the side of your windpipe, just under your jawline. Be careful not to press too hard, as this can cause lightheadedness or even slow down the heart rate in some individuals.

Factors That Influence Heart Rate Variability

It is important to remember that your heart rate is not a static number. It fluctuates throughout the day based on various internal and external stimuli. Understanding these factors can help you interpret your readings more accurately.

1. Physical Activity

This is the most obvious factor. When you exercise, your muscles demand more oxygen, prompting the heart to beat faster to deliver nutrient-rich blood. Your heart rate can double or even triple during intense physical exertion.

2. Emotional States

The brain and heart are closely linked through the autonomic nervous system. Stress, anxiety, excitement, or fear can trigger the "fight or flight" response, releasing adrenaline and increasing the heart rate. Conversely, deep relaxation and meditation can lower it.

3. Temperature and Humidity

When temperatures or humidity levels rise, the heart pumps a bit more blood to help regulate body temperature through the skin. This can cause the pulse to increase by 5 to 10 beats per minute.

4. Dehydration

When you are dehydrated, the volume of blood circulating through your body decreases. To compensate and maintain blood pressure, the heart must beat faster.

5. Caffeine and Nicotine

Stimulants like caffeine found in coffee and energy drinks, as well as nicotine in cigarettes, act directly on the nervous system to increase the heart rate. Excessive consumption can lead to palpitations or a racing heart.

6. Medications

Certain medications, such as beta-blockers used to treat high blood pressure, are designed to slow the heart rate. On the other hand, some thyroid medications or decongestants can increase it.

When Heart Rate Becomes a Health Risk

While fluctuations are normal, consistent deviations from the standard range can indicate serious health conditions. Medical professionals generally categorize these abnormalities into two main types: Tachycardia and Bradycardia.

Tachycardia: The Racing Heart

Tachycardia is defined as a resting heart rate that is consistently above 100 beats per minute. When the heart beats too fast, it may not pump blood effectively to the rest of the body, which can deprive organs and tissues of oxygen. Symptoms often include shortness of breath, lightheadedness, chest pain, and heart palpitations.

If left untreated, chronic tachycardia can lead to severe complications such as heart failure, stroke, or sudden cardiac arrest. It is often caused by underlying issues like anemia, hyperthyroidism, or electrolyte imbalances.

Bradycardia: The Slow Heart

Bradycardia is a resting heart rate that is lower than 60 beats per minute. As mentioned earlier, this is common and healthy for athletes. However, for the average person, a very slow heart rate can mean the brain and other organs aren't getting enough oxygen. Symptoms include fatigue, dizziness, fainting, and confusion.

Bradycardia can be a sign of aging, damage to heart tissue from heart disease, or an imbalance of chemicals in the blood. In severe cases, a pacemaker may be required to regulate the rhythm.

Arrhythmia: Irregular Rhythms

Sometimes the issue isn't the speed of the heart, but the rhythm itself. An arrhythmia occurs when the electrical impulses that coordinate heartbeats don't work properly. Atrial Fibrillation (AFib) is a common type of arrhythmia that significantly increases the risk of blood clots and stroke.

How to Maintain a Healthy Heart Rate

Prevention is always better than cure. Maintaining a healthy heart rate is largely about lifestyle choices that support cardiovascular efficiency. Here are several strategies to keep your heart in top shape:

  • Regular Cardiovascular Exercise: Engaging in activities like brisk walking, swimming, or cycling strengthens the heart muscle, allowing it to pump more blood with less effort. Aim for at least 150 minutes of moderate activity per week.
  • Manage Stress: Practice relaxation techniques such as yoga, deep breathing exercises, or mindfulness meditation to keep your nervous system in balance.
  • Stay Hydrated: Drinking enough water ensures that your blood volume remains stable, preventing the heart from having to overwork.
  • Limit Stimulants: Monitor your intake of caffeine and avoid nicotine altogether. These substances put unnecessary strain on your cardiovascular system.
  • Maintain a Healthy Weight: Carrying excess body weight forces the heart to work harder to supply blood to a larger body mass.
  • Get Enough Sleep: Sleep is the time when your body repairs itself. Chronic sleep deprivation has been linked to increased heart rates and higher blood pressure.
